By Sensitive gal from Rochester, NY on 12/14/2007 Best Uses: Casual Wear, Sports Describe Yourself: Comfort-oriented Bottom Line: Yes, I would recommend this to a friend Comments: Seem like nice pants, but waist too tight for me and a little too long. Plus the pockets were very long and rubbed against my thighs. And the label was sewn into the back waistband with super-scratchy thread. I have very sensitive skin and hate anything tight around my waist, so these pants just did not work for me. I do think they would be OK for most people.
